scandal recovery

Scandal recovery is the process an organization or individual undertakes to restore trust and credibility after a public controversy or misconduct. It involves addressing the issue sincerely, making amends, and implementing changes to prevent recurrence. The goal is to rebuild confidence with stakeholders, such as customers, employees, or the public, through transparent communication and accountability. Effective scandal recovery requires a strategic approach that balances acknowledgment of mistakes with proactive actions to demonstrate commitment to integrity and improvement.
